But Wait, Isn’t Weight Loss Just About Eating Less And Moving More?
I imply, isn’t a calorie a calorie? That’s what the meals enterprise wants you to think.The notion that a calorie from one source is just as fattening any other is a trope broadcast by means of the food industry as a way to absolve itself of culpability.
Coca-Cola itself even put an ad accessible emphasizing this “one easy commonplace-sense reality.” As the contemporary and past chairs of Harvard’s vitamins branch placed it, this “vital argument” from industry is that the “overconsumption of calories from carrots might be no distinct from overconsumption of calories from soda….” If a calorie is only a calorie, why does it remember what we put in our mouths? Let’s discover that instance of carrots as opposed to Coca-Cola.It’s real that in a tightly managed laboratory putting, 240 energy of carrots (10 carrots) would have the identical impact on calorie stability as the 240 calories in a bottle of Coke, however this comparison falls flat on its face out within the real world.
You could chug those liquid candy calories in much less than a minute, however ingesting 240 energy of carrots would take you more than two-and-a-half of hours of sustained regular chewing.Our stomach is most effective so big.
Once we fill it up, stretch receptors in our stomach wall inform us when we’ve had enough, however different foods have extraordinary amounts of energy in step with stomachful. Some foods have more energy per cup, per pound, consistent with mouthful than others.This is the concept of calorie density, the range of calories within a given amount of meals.
Three kilos is set what the average American eats in a day. As you could see, for example, oil, has a high calorie density, that means a high calorie attention, masses of energy packed into a small area.Drizzling just a tablespoon of oil on a dish provides over 100 calories.
For those equal energy, you may have instead eaten approximately two cups of blackberries, for example, a meals with a low calorie density. So, those meals have the equal range of energy.You could swig down that spoonful of oil and now not even sense something for your stomach, however consuming more than one cups of berries should begin to fill you up.
That’s why sure, biochemically a calorie is a calorie, but ingesting the equal amount of calories within unique foods, can have exclusive consequences. The common human belly can amplify to fit about four cups of food;so, a unmarried stomachful of strawberry ice cream, for instance, ought to max out our caloric intake for the complete day.
For the identical two-thousand energy, to get the ones equal thousand energy from strawberries themselves…you’d should consume forty-four cups of berries. That’s eleven stomachfuls.As scrumptious as berries are, I don’t recognise if I could fill my belly to bursting eleven times an afternoon.
Some foods are simply impossible to overeat. They are so low within calorie density, you just physically couldn’t consume a sufficient to even preserve your weight.In a lab, a calorie is a calorie, however in life, far from it.
Traditional weight loss diets focus on lowering element size, but we recognise these “consume much less” procedures can leave humans feeling hungry and unsatisfied. A more effective technique can be to shift the emphasis from restriction to nice “devour extra” messaging of increasing intake of wholesome, low-calorie-density ingredients, however you don’t recognise, until you… positioned it to the test.Researchers within Hawaii attempted placing humans on greater of a conventional, Hawaiian weight loss plan with all the plant foods they may eat, limitless portions of culmination, greens, entire grains, and beans.
And, the study topics lost an average of seventeen pounds in only twenty-one days. Calorie consumption dropped by means of 40 percentage, however now not because they were ingesting less meals.They lost seventeen pounds in three weeks consuming more meals, within extra of four kilos an afternoon.
How may want to that be? Because whole plant ingredients have a tendency to be so calorically dilute, you can stuff yourself with out getting the equal type of weight gain.They misplaced seventeen pounds within three weeks ingesting extra meals.

So, how are you going to decrease the calorie density of your diet?Well, only a short peek at the 2 extremes must advocate techniques:
abandon introduced fat and add abandoned vegetables. Method primary:Covertly positioned human beings on a tremendously low-fats weight-reduction plan, and that they generally tend to lose frame fat every day even though they can eat as a lot as they need.
If you instead give the ones identical human beings the same food, however this time sneak in enough extra fat and oils to exchange it to a excessive-fats weight-reduction plan, they advantage body fat every day. In truth, in a famous jail test in Vermont, lean inmates had been overfed up to ten thousand calories an afternoon to attempt to experimentally cause them to fat.This turned out to be notably tough.
Most starting dreading breakfast and involuntarily threw it up. The researchers learned how hard it changed into to have human beings to benefit weight on motive— except, you feed them lots of fats.To get prisoners to gain thirty pounds on a regular diet, it took about 140,000 excess calories consistent with certain quantity of frame surface place.
To get the identical thirty-pound weight benefit just by using adding fats to their diets, all they had to do turned into feed them approximately an additional 40,000 calories. When the more energy have been in the shape of hetero fat, it took as many as 100 thousand fewer energy to gain the identical amount of weight.A calorie isn't always a calorie—it depends what you devour.
In this example, decreasing fats content material efficiently made up to 100,000 energy, disappear. That’s why “Low in Added Fat” is on my listing of perfect weight reduction substances as well.There are, however, two important exceptions.
Processed meals with “decreased-fats claims” are regularly so filled with sugar that they are able to have the identical number of energy as a better fats product. SnackWell’s fat-unfastened cookies, as an instance, at seventeen hundred calories according to pound are as calorie-dense as a cheese danish.The different exception is to the low-fat rule is that vegetables are so calorically dilute that even a high-fat veggie dish, like a few oily broccoli with garlic sauce, has a tendency to be much less calorie dense well-known, which brings us to the second one method for lowering calorie density:
instead of sneaking out fats, sneak within vegetables. The biggest impact on calorie density isn't fats, however water content material.Since water adds weight and bulk without including energy, the most calorie-dense meals and the maximum calorie-dense diets tend to be those that are dry.
Some greens, however, are more than 95 percentage water, and not simply iceberg lettuce. Cucumbers, celery, turnips, cooked napa cabbage, bok choy, summer squash, zucchini, bean sprouts, and bamboo shoots can top out at 95 percent water.They’re basically just water within vegetable form.
A huge bowl of water-rich vegetables is nearly just a massive bowl of trapped water. When dozens of commonplace meals, pitted head-to-head for for his or her ability to satiate appetites for hours, the characteristic maximum predictive turned into now not how little fats or how a good deal protein it had, but how much water it had. That become the number one predictor of how filling a meals is.That’s why “High in Water-Rich Foods” is on my listing, too.
Water-rich meals like vegetables, topping the charts with maximum greater than 90% water by using weight, followed via maximum sparkling fruit, coming in around the 80s. Starchier veggies, entire grains, and canned beans are commonly 70s, that means three-quarters of their weight:natural water.
In standard, in relation to water-wealthy ingredients, maximum entire plant ingredients glide toward the top, maximum animal meals fall someplace inside the middle, and maximum processed meals sink to the lowest. In a famous series of experiments, researchers at Penn State determined to position water-rich vegetables to the check.Study subjects have been served pasta and told to devour as a good deal or as low as they’d like.
On common, they ate up approximately 900 energy of pasta. What do you watched would take place if, as a first path, you gave them one hundred energy of salad composed in large part of lettuce, carrots, cucumber, celery, and cherry tomatoes?Would they pass directly to consume the identical quantity of pasta and turn out to be with one thousand calorie lunch, 900 plus 100?
Or Would They Eat A Hundred Fewer Calories Of Pasta, Effectively Canceling Out The Added Salad Calories?
It was even higher than that.They ate more than 200 fewer energy of pasta.
Thanks to the salad, a hundred calories within, 200 calories out. So, within essence, the salad had terrible 100 calories.Preloading with vegetables can efficiently subtract a hundred energy out of a meal.
That’s how you can lose weight by means of eating more meals. Of direction, the sort of salad matters.The researchers repeated the test, this time adding a fatty dressing and further shredded cheese, which quadrupled the salad’s calorie density.
Now, consuming this salad as a primary course didn’t turn the 900-calorie meal into one with much less than 800 calories. Instead, it became it right into a meal with energy in the quadruple digits.It’s like preloading pizza with garlic bread—you could come to be with extra energy ordinary.
So, what’s the reduce-off? Studies on preloading show that eating approximately a cup of meals earlier than a meal decreases next intake via approximately 100 calories;so, to get a “bad calorie” effect, the primary course would must include fewer than a hundred calories according to cup.
As you could see in this chart, this would consist of most fresh end result and veggies, but having something like a dinner roll wouldn’t paintings. But, howdy, deliver human beings a massive apple to consume before that identical pasta meal, and as opposed to ingesting hundred calories much less, it became extra like 300 energy less.So, how many calories does an apple have?
It depends on while you eat it. Before a meal, an apple should efficiently have about bad 200 calories.You can see the identical component giving humans vegetable soup as a first path.
Hundreds of energy disappear. One poll that tracked human beings’s intake at some point of the day even found that obese topics randomized to pre-lunch vegetable soup not only ate less lunch, but deducted an extra bonus hundred energy at dinner, too, an entire seven hours later.So, the subsequent time you take a seat down to a wholesome soup, you could imagine calories being assuredly sucked from your body with each spoonful.
Even just drinking two cups of water immediately before a meal triggered people to reduce about 20 percentage of energy out of the meal, taking in greater than 100 fewer calories. No wonder obese ladies and men randomized to two cups of water earlier than each meal lost weight 44 percent faster.Two cups of water before every meal, 44 percentage faster weight loss.

But allow me go again to the Coke versus carrots instance. A calorie isn't a calorie due to the fact consuming this, isn't always similar to eating this.But even if you ate up the equal variety of energy, chewed for hours to percent within all those carrots, a calorie may additionally nonetheless now not be a calorie, because it’s no longer what you devour, it’s what you soak up.
As anyone who’s ever eaten corn can let you know, some bits of vegetable depend can pass right through you. A calorie may also still be a calorie circling your rest room bowl, however flushed energy aren’t going to make it onto your hips.That’s where fiber comes in.
If you bump people’s fiber intake up, even to just the recommended minimum each day fiber consumption they start losing weight, due to the fact they experience about a ten% drop within daily caloric intake. Why need to greater fiber suggest fewer energy?Well first, it adds bulk without including energy.
Cold-pressed apple juice, for instance, is basically simply apples minus fiber. And you can chug a bottle of juice within more than one seconds, but to get the identical number of energy, you'll need to devour about five cups of apple slices.That’s the distinction fiber can make, but it’s not only a calorie density component.
Imagine what occurs next: The apple juice could get swiftly absorbed as soon because it spilled from your stomach into the gut, spike your blood sugars, while the sugar trapped in the mass of chewed apple slices might be absorbed greater slowly along the period of your intestines.Nutrients can only be absorbed after they physically come in touch with the side of your gut, together with your gut wall.
Fiber in no way receives absorbed; so, it could act as a service to dilute or even get rid of energy out the alternative end.And fiber doesn’t just lure sugars.
It acts as a fats- and starch-blocker, too. Those on a Standard American Diet lose approximately 5 percentage in their energy via their waste every day, however on a higher-fiber food plan we are able to double that.It’s not what you consume, but what you take in;
so, you could shed pounds on a high-fiber weight-reduction plan consuming the precise same range of energy clearly because a number of those energy get trapped, get flushed down the rest room, and by no means make it into your device. And it’s now not simply the calories in the high-fiber meals themselves which can be much less to be had.High-fiber meals entice calories throughout the board.
So, devour a Twinkie on a high-fiber diet and also you absorb fewer Twinkie energy. It’s like every calorie label you examine receives instantly discounted whilst you are consuming lots of fiber-rich ingredients, that's why it makes it onto my listing.My segment on different fats-blockading ingredients begins out with a command to “Eat Your Thylakoids”, physician’s orders.
What on this planet is a thylakoid? Just the source of almost all recognised life—and, the oxygen we breathe, no biggie.Thylakoids are in which photosynthesis takes area, the process by which plants turn mild into food.
Thylakoids are the tremendous inexperienced engine of life, microscopic sac-like structures composed of chlorophyll-rich membranes focused within the leaves of plants. When we consume thylakoids, while we chunk right into a leaf of spinach, for instance, those green leaf membranes don’t at once get digested.They ultimate for hours in our intestines and that’s once they work their magic.
Thylakoid membranes bind to lipase. Lipase is the enzyme that our body uses to digest fats;so, you bind the enzyme – you sluggish fats absorption.
If All The Fat Is Eventually Absorbed, What’s The Benefit?
Location, location, vicinity.There’s a phenomenon called the ileal brake.
The ileum is the closing a part of the small intestine before it dumps into your colon. When undigested energy are detected that some distance down for your intestines, your body thinks “I need to be complete from stem to stern,” and places the brakes on consuming more by way of dialing down your urge for food.This may be proven experimentally.
If you insert a nine-foot tube down people’s throats and drip within any calories: fats, sugar, or protein, and you can prompt the ileal brake.Sit them all the way down to an all-you-can-eat meal and, as compared to the placebo group who had most effective gotten a squirt of water through the tube, human beings eat over 100 calories less.
You just don’t sense as hungry. They experience just as complete, ingesting drastically much less.That’s the ileal brake in action.
This can then translate into weight reduction. Randomize obese girls on a weight-reduction plan to “inexperienced-plant membranes” (within different phrases, simply covertly slip them some powdered spinach) and they get a boost within appetite suppressing hormones, a reduced urge for sweets.Yes indeed, spinach can reduce your urge for chocolate.
And growth, elevated weight reduction. All way to eating green, the actual inexperienced itself, the chlorophyll-packed membranes inside the leaves.Now, the researchers used spinach powder simply so they could create convincing placebos, but you may get simply as many thylakoids ingesting approximately a 1/2 cup of cooked vegetables, which is what I endorse humans devour times a day in my Daily Dozen checklist of all the healthiest of healthy matters I encourage human beings to healthy into their daily habitual.
In the journal of the Society of Chemical Industry, a group of meals technologists argued that given their fat-blockading blessings, “thylakoid membranes might be integrated in purposeful foods as a brand new promising urge for food-reducing component”—or you can just get them within the way Mother Nature meant. Which vegetables have the most?You can inform simply by looking at them.
Because thylakoids are in which the chlorophyll is, the greener the leaves, the more potent the impact. So, cross for the darkest-green veggies you may find;where I store that’s the lacinato (a.k.a.
dinosaur) kale. Now, in case you overcook veggies too long…you know how they flip that drab olive brown…that’s the thylakoids bodily degrading, however blanched for fifteen seconds or so within steaming or boiling water, greens get a fair brighter green—that actually interprets into a boost in the fats-blockading capacity.So, you may gauge thylakoid activity inside the grocery save, in your kitchen along with your own two eyes via going for the inexperienced.
Though thylakoids ultimately get broken down, fiber makes it all of the way right down to our colon. While it’s technically true that we can’t digest fiber, that’s only relevant to the a part of us that’s actually human.Most of the cells within our body are bacteria.
Our gut flowers, which weigh as plenty as one among our kidneys, are as metabolically active as our liver, has been known as our “forgotten organ,” and it’s an organ that runs on MAC, Microbiota-Accessible Carbohydrates. So, when you see me write “Eat Lots of Big MACs” I don’t need all people to get the incorrect concept.MAC is simply every other name for prebiotics, what our appropriate intestine flowers eat, within other phrases, fiber.
There’s that fiber once more. What do our correct micro organism do with the fiber?We feed them and they feed us right returned.
They make short-chain fatty acids that get absorbed from the colon into our bloodstream, flow into thru our frame, and even make it up into our brain. That’s like the way our intestine flora communicates with us, dialing down our urge for food, all of the even as growing the fee at which we burn fat and boosting our metabolism at the identical time.All way to fiber.
Check this out. Put people in a mind scanner and show them a high-calorie food like a donut and the reward centers in their brains immediately light up.But, if you repeat the experiment, and this time, secretly deliver fiber-derived short-chain fatty acids at once into their colon, you get a blunted praise center answer and subjects report that high-calorie ingredients simply appeared less appetizing, and finally ate less of an all-you-can-consume meal.
But fiber dietary supplements like Metamucil don’t work, which makes experience due to the fact they're nonfermentable, which means our gut micro organism can’t eat it; so, yeah, they can improve bowel regularity however can’t be utilized by our excellent bacteria to make those compounds which could block our cravings.For that, we must honestly eat actual meals.
Our accurate gut insects are looking to assist us, however whilst we consume a diet poor within fiber, we are within effect ravenous our microbial self. Less than 5 percentage of Americans attain even the advocated minimal each day good enough consumption of fiber, no wonder for the reason that number one sources are beans and entire grains, and 96% of Americans don’t even attain the recommended minimal intake of legumes (which might be beans, break up peas, chickpeas, and lentils), and 99% don’t reach the encouraged daily minimal for entire grains.Most humans don’t even understand what fiber is.
More than half of Americans surveyed assume that steak is a sizable source of fiber. However, with the aid of definition, fiber is best located in plants.There is zero fiber within meat, eggs, or dairy, and normally little or no fiber in processed junk, and therein lies the hassle.

In 2017, a collection of New Zealand researchers posted the large research, a twelve-week randomized managed trial in the poorest vicinity of the us of a with the highest obesity shares.Overweight people were randomized to get hold of both trendy hospital therapy or semi-weekly classes providing advice and encouragement to devour a low-fat weight loss plan focused around culmination, vegetables, entire grains, and legumes.
And that’s all it became, just empowerment, and records, empowerment with understanding. No meals have been provided, the intervention group become merely knowledgeable about the advantages of plant-based totally residing and encouraged to healthy it into their personal lives at domestic.No tremendous alternate inside the manage institution, but the plant-based intervention group, even though there have been no regulations on quantities and being capable of freely devour all the healthful foods they wanted, misplaced an average of nineteen pounds via the end of the three-month poll.
Nineteen Pounds Is A Respectable Weight Loss, But What Happened Next?
At the quit of those twelve weeks, class turned into disregarded, and no extra coaching was given.The researchers had been curious to look how a great deal weight the subjects had won returned after being released from the research;
so, anybody changed into invited back on the six-month mark to get re-weighed. The plant-based group had left the three-month research nineteen pounds lighter on common.But, six months later they have been best down approximately… twenty-seven kilos!
They were given higher. The plant-primarily based organization have been feeling so appropriate both bodily and mentally… and had been capable of come off so lots of their medications, that they had been sticking to the eating regimen on their own and the weight persevered to come back off.What about a year later?
Even within experiences that remaining an entire yr, where people are coached to stay on a particular eating regimen for the complete years’ time, through the quit of the year, any preliminary weight misplaced usually has a tendency to creep on back. The wide study only lasted three months, but after it changed into all over, individuals who had been randomized to the plant-primarily based institution no longer most effective lost dozens of pounds, but they kept it off.They not handiest executed greater weight reduction at six and one year than every other similar trial—that became months after the study had already ended!
A complete meals, plant-primarily based weight loss program executed the finest weight loss ever recorded compared to any other such intervention published in the medical literature.
